Job Summary

Jefferson Community and Technical College is seeking a dedicated and passionate Culinary Arts Instructor to join our Culinary Arts program. This role involves teaching culinary classes, overseeing catering events, and supporting students in their learning and development.

Job Duties:

Proficient in a range of culinary techniques, including knife skills, food preparation, cooking methods, presentation, and catering events.
Strong understanding of food safety, sanitation standards, and industry best practices.
The instructor will work closely with the Culinary Arts Coordinator and Division Dean to carry out assigned duties and ensure smooth operation of program activities.
Day and evening classes are available.
Other duties include but are not limited to:
• academic advising
• course and curriculum development
• institutional service
• community service
• leadership
• professional development
• lesson planning
• utilizing college technology (email, Blackboard, Student Self Service (Peoplesoft))
• maintaining regular office hours,
• completion of all required reporting (learning outcomes assessment and reporting, instructor surveys, no-shows, grades, etc.)
• recruiting new students which will include working with high schools and could include cooking Demo

Minimum Qualifications:

Associate’s Degree (AAS) in Culinary Arts or equivalent, and at least 5 years working in the industry with catering experience  

Preferred Qualifications:

Serv Safe Certified

Additional Skills Requested:

Physical Requirements:
Moderate: Regularly involves lifting, bending, or other physical exertions – often exposed to disagreeable environmental elements (heat, cold, dirt, chemicals, etc.)
